    Background

    This gene encodes a member of the bone morphogenetic protein (BMP) family and the TGF-beta superfamily of secreted signaling molecules. It is required for normal formation of some bones and joints in the limbs, skull, and axial skeleton. Mutations in this gene result in colobomata, which are congenital abnormalities in ocular development, and in Klippel-Feil syndrome (KFS), which is a congenital disorder of spinal segmentation.Synonyms: Bone Morphogenetic Protein 13, CDMP2, Cartilage Derived Morphogenetic Protein 2, GDF-16, GDF-6, GDF16
